As organic soil association and natural mulches decompose, they can slowly but surely incorporate organic make any difference on the soil; mulches also moderate soil temperature. Natural mulches could be integrated into the soil as amendments once they have decomposed to The purpose they now not serve their goal as mulch.

Biosolids are byproducts of sewage cure. Traditionally, issues about employing biosolids as soil amendments bundled large steel written content, pathogen ranges, and salts. Only EPA Extraordinary High-quality (EQ) course A biosolids are approved for use in landscaping and gardens; they have already been addressed to eliminate human pathogens and meet EPA tips for trace quantities of major metals.

Salt stages can be concentrated or can be leach out with significant rainfall, so if salt is a concern, be sure to think about the products specification sheet or have it tested by a soil testing lab prior to software.
